Purpose
Grayslist is a community movement for collective empowerment and shared abundance. It began at Grays Landing and extends to our neighbors in South Waterfront, Portland. The platform connects residents through the simple act of helping one another, creating a space where resources and skills are exchanged for mutual benefit rather than profit. Its purpose is to strengthen those most affected by economic and social inequities, including veterans, disabled residents, elders, women, and immigrants, while welcoming everyone into the shared work of care.
Grayslist offers a living alternative to the isolation of individualism. By sharing food, skills, and time, residents build a self-sustaining network grounded in solidarity and trust. This is not charity, but collaboration. Each exchange, large or small, moves us closer to a world where dignity and cooperation guide our lives, and where community replaces exploitation as the foundation of daily survival.
